Every year we got to the "Drawing For Art" event held at the Station Gallery in Whitby. Last night was the night, and I must say I wasn't looking forward to it, as the previews of the works were a bit more unusual than normal in my humble opinion. Also they had hiked the cost of the ticket to $225 and a lot of our "crowd" didn't go. However must say we had a lovely night, the "nibbles" were really good, tried Baba Gahnoush for the first time, LOVED IT and we were picked before the first half was over.
We got our number one pick. A pastel entitled "Autumn Sunset," by Ruth Greenlaw.
